This European Standard defines the content and the layout of an installation document providing necessary and useful information about the aftermarket installation of an alcohol interlock into a vehicle. It details the type of the vehicle, connection schematics, accessibility instructions and recommendations to avoid safety risks. The contents and layout ensures that the information document be easy to use by installers in different countries and may be available in paper or electronic format. This European Standard is applicable to alcohol interlocks according EN 50436-1 and EN 50436-2. This European Standard is mostly intended for vehicle manufacturers and manufacturers of alcohol interlocks. This European Standard does not apply to: - the process of handling the installation documents; - the installation process; - information related to education and training for installers; - general performance requirements for alcohol interlocks (see EN 50436-1 and EN 50436-2); - the installation of the alcohol interlock during the production of the vehicle.

This European Standard specifies test methods and performance requirements for breath alcohol con¬trolled alcohol interlocks. It covers alcohol interlocks intended to be used in programmes for drink driving offenders as well as in programmes monitored or controlled in a comparable way. This European Standard is directed at test laboratories and manufacturers of alcohol interlocks. It defines requirements and test procedures for type approval. Several parameters (such as alcohol concentration or breath volume) are specified in this European Standard for the purpose of type testing according to this European Standard only. However, it may be neces¬sary due to national regulations or depending on user requests to set the values of the prescribed parameters differently when the alcohol interlocks are in use. This European Standard also applies to alcohol interlocks integrated into other control systems of the vehicle. This European Standard does not apply to – alcohol interlocks intended for general preventive use (see EN 50436-2), – instruments measuring the alcohol concentration in the ambient air in the vehicle, – alcohol interlocks not having a mouthpiece, – methods of installation and connections to the vehicle.
